Quality Engineer
Beachwood, OH
$85,000-95,000

As a Quality Engineer, you will be responsible for leading quality initiatives, managing inspection plans, and ensuring compliance with industry standards in precision manufacturing. This role involves working closely with cross-functional teams to drive continuous improvement, support new product development, and oversee quality control activities for projects spanning medical, defense, and aerospace industries. The ideal candidate will possess a strong technical background in quality engineering and inspection planning, with the ability to analyze and resolve quality related challenges effectively.


Quality Engineer Responsibilities:
  • Develop, implement, and maintain inspection plans that align with company and customer requirements.
  • Ensure adherence to AS9100, ISO 9001, and other industry-specific quality standards.
  • Lead quality planning efforts for new product introductions and engineering changes.
  • Manage NPI sales orders from contract review, inspection planning, processing, and AS9102 FAI.
  • Coordinate and oversee first article inspections (FAI), process validations, and capability studies.
  • Collaborate with engineering and production teams to establish robust quality control processes.
  • Investigate root causes of nonconformities and implement corrective and preventive actions.
  • Support supplier quality initiatives and drive improvement programs with vendors.
  • Develop and maintain documentation, including quality plans, control plans, and work instructions.
  • Train and mentor quality inspectors, production staff, and engineers in best practices for quality assurance.
  • Utilize statistical analysis tools to monitor and improve manufacturing processes.
  • Act as the primary liaison for customer audits, regulatory inspections, and internal quality audits.
  • Assist in managing compliance requests and ensuring timely responses.
  • Drive continuous improvement initiatives using Lean Six Sigma methodologies.
  • Processing RMA’s (Return Material Authorization).

Quality Engineer Requirements:
  • Bachelor’s degree in Engineering, Quality, or a related field.
  • 5+ years of experience in quality engineering, inspection planning, or a related role in manufacturing.
  • Leadership skills and experience managing a team.
  • Strong understanding of GD&T, metrology, and inspection methodologies.
  • Proficiency with quality management systems (QMS) and standards such as AS9100 and ISO 9001.
  • Experience with inspection planning tools such as SolidWorks, InspectionXpert and Excel.
  • Knowledge of statistical process control (SPC), capability studies, and measurement system analysis (MSA).
  • Hands-on experience with CMMs, vision systems, and other precision measurement equipment.
  • Strong analytical, problem-solving, and communication skills.
  • Ability to work independently and collaboratively in a fast-paced environment.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ite and ERP systems (Epicor preferred).

Preferred Qualifications
  • Certification in Six Sigma, ASQ CQE, or related quality disciplines.
  • Experience in medical, aerospace, or defense manufacturing.
  • Familiarity with risk management tools such as FMEA and control plans.
  • Knowledge of advanced manufacturing processes, including CNC machining and additive manufacturing.
